Introduction to Springtown, Montana

Located in the heart of the Treasure State, Springtown, Montana is a small, charming community that embodies the spirit of the American West. Nestled amidst the breathtaking landscapes of Montana, Springtown is a place where the past and the present seamlessly blend together, offering a unique blend of rural charm and modern amenities. The town is home to a population of approximately 1,000 residents, who enjoy the tranquility and natural beauty of their surroundings.

Springtown is situated in the northwestern part of Montana, surrounded by vast plains, rolling hills, and picturesque mountain ranges. The town is known for its rich history, which is reflected in its well-preserved architecture and the stories of its long-time residents. Despite its small size, Springtown offers a variety of recreational activities, including hiking, fishing, and wildlife viewing, making it a popular destination for outdoor enthusiasts.
